Best Android Apps for Security - Aware People

For those who prioritize data security , several excellent Android programs offer enhanced features. Signal is a must-have for encrypted messaging, providing end-to-end security. Orbot/Orfox provides robust proxying capabilities to mask your IP address and enhance privacy . Nextcloud gives you a personal, self-hosted cloud storage solution that puts you data back in your hands. Lastly, Blokada is a fantastic ad blocker and tracker blocker which protects against unwanted monitoring while browsing.

AI and Your Data: Assessing the Protection of Common Android Apps

The rise of AI-powered applications on Android devices presents a growing concern regarding user data security. Many seemingly harmless programs leverage AI to personalize experiences, but this often involves collecting and processing vast amounts of personal data. It's critical for users to carefully review app permissions—granting access to contacts, location, or even microphone records can pose a risk if these applications aren’t adequately secured. Developers have a obligation to implement robust encryption and secure storage practices, but the current landscape is often patchy, leaving user information vulnerable to breaches or misuse. Users should explore alternative, more privacy-focused apps whenever possible and remain vigilant about how their personal data is being utilized by these increasingly sophisticated tools.
